ICON Airframe Pro 4Tress Carbon Helmet - Yellow, Large

Product Description

Who needs graphics when the helmet itself is a work of art? The handmade composite 4Tress Carbon Fiber shell of the AFP Carbon 4Tress Helmet does more than look good: it also saves weight and adds strength. The shell shape of this ECE R22.06-certified lid is optimized for speed, and the zero-distortion, Fog-Free TracShield™ makes sure you can see the next corner, no matter how quickly you're approaching it. ICON's AirFrame Pro is known for its superb aerodynamic design, which prevents helmet lift and instability while on the road at speed. Outstanding venting, a smooth HydraDry™ interior - which allows for every piece to be replaced with thicker or thinner pieces - and excellent venting provide indisputable comfort for those with an oval head shape. The AFP even has a cut-out at the rear of the lid which allows room for jacket collars, backpacks or speed humps so they don't interfere with the helmet's position on your head. What stands out, though, are the incredibly rich graphic options with style and personality unlike anyone else other than ICON. Handcrafted composite or carbon fiber shell. Four unique shell sizes for minimized mass and drag. Sculpted neck roll reduces jacket / suit interference. Five-piece modular liner with moisture-wicking Hydradry™. Linear ported forehead vents. Low-profile vents throughout the shell. Fog-Free ICON Optics™ Shield with Rapid-Release™ System. Prolock™ positive shield locking system. Removable breath deflector and chin curtain. TracShield™ shield with tear-off posts available; sold separately. All World Standard, meets or exceeds the following: DOT FMVSS 218 (US), ECE R22.06 (Europe), SAI AS1698 (Australia) and SG (Japan) Safety and Testing Standards. (Note: Does not ship with SAI or SG certification stickers unless purchased from an authorized dealer in that country.) Note: Black ships with Clear and Dark Smoke Tracshield™ shields; Yellow ships with Yellow and Dark Smoke Tracshield™ shields. Image is for display only. The Icon Airframe™ helmet represents the pinnacle in modern helmet design. The Airframe™ is equipped with multiple safety and comfort features developed through exhaustive research and real world feedback. Premier manufacturing processes assure that the Airframe™ meets or exceeds the high safety standards set by DOT, ECE, SG and SAI. When fitted properly, the precisely-engineered fiberglass / Dyneema / carbon fiber composite shell and energy-absorbing dual-density EPS liner reduce transmitted impact forces. To keep you focused on what's ahead of you, the Airframe is fitted with Icon's Proshield™. Not only is the Proshield™ available in a variety of tinted styles with side plates for more graphic real estate, but it also features the Prolock™ shield lock system to keep your shield locked down, even during those high-speed head-checks. Icon knows people come in all shapes and sizes, so why not helmets? The Airframe™ is available in XS - 3X with cheekpads that are interchangeable across the entire size range for tailoring just the right fit. Additionally, the HydraDry™ moisture wicking material used throughout the interior comfort liner and extensive venting system combine to produce the industry's most ventilated and comfortable helmet.
